Replying to AshesandDust Jun 8, 2021
Title Youth of May Spoiler
I feel like they kinda forced a tragic ending. Most of us already know what a dark period this was in korea. And…
Like take for example chicago typewriter. That too talked about a time in korean history that had a lot of tragedies. But what I liked about the show was that it showed us hope. That even though the freedom fighters lost their lives for the cause, they were reincarnated and got to see the fruits of their efforts and were able to once again reunite with their love. That even though their love was doomed in their previous lives, they found it again in the next life. That was hope and happiness. Im just so tired of writers choosing to end shows on a tragic note. It simply isnt necessary. We have seen enough death and sadness in our lives, especially in this pandemic. Do we really need to see it in the fictional world of dramas?
